Why Hire a Trusted Conservatory Contractor?
A conservatory can enhance the value of a home, improve energy performance, and offer extra home. Nevertheless, the quality of the end product heavily depends upon the expertise and reliability of the contractor picked. Here are the main benefits of hiring a trusted conservatory contractor:
- Quality Craftsmanship: A reputable contractor ensures that the construction follows the greatest standards, utilizing quality materials that ensure toughness and weather resistance.
- Compliance with Regulations: Building a conservatory typically needs preparing approval and adherence to local structure regulations. Professional specialists stay updated on legal requirements and manage needed permits for the property owner.
- Time and Cost Efficiency: Experienced specialists have structured procedures in location, which can mitigate unforeseen hold-ups and spending plan overruns. Their familiarity with the market also helps in working out better rates for materials.
- Design Guidance: A trusted contractor generally has a design team that can supply valuable insights and help develop a conservatory that matches the existing architecture and satisfies the house owner's style preferences.
- Service warranty and Aftercare: Reputable contractors frequently use service warranties on their work and products, offering assurance and guarantee of safe maintenance post-installation.
How to Identify a Trusted Conservatory Contractor
Determining a trustworthy and skilled contractor includes research and due diligence. Here are some steps homeowners can take to examine possible contractors:
1. Conduct Thorough Research
- Local Referrals: Ask buddies, family, or neighbors who have actually recently built a conservatory for recommendations.
- Online Reviews: Platforms such as Google, Yelp, and social media can offer insights relating to professionals' reputations. Search for constant, positive feedback.
- Professional Bodies: Check if the contractor belongs to recognized professional associations like the Federation of Master Builders (FMB) or the Glass and Glazing Federation (GGF).
2. Assess Experience and Qualifications
- Expertise in Conservatories: Contractors must have a proven track record specifically in building conservatories.
- Certifications: Verify that the contractor possesses valid certifications, as this typically shows their dedication to quality and continuous training.
3. Request Detailed Quotes and References
- Relative Quotes: Obtain numerous quotes from various professionals. A detailed breakdown of expenses can help identify what is reasonable.

4. Evaluate Communication Skills
- Initial Meeting: Pay attention to how the contractor communicates throughout your initial meeting. Are they responsive to your ideas? Do they answer concerns transparently? Excellent communication is a crucial part of an effective job.
- Handling of Concerns: Gauge how the contractor handles any concerns you raise. A trustworthy contractor will be proactive and solution-oriented.
5. Verify Insurance and Warranty
- Public Liability Insurance: Ensure the contractor has adequate insurance coverage to secure against mishaps and liabilities during the construction procedure.
- Work Warranty: Confirm that there will be a warranty for the construction work, covering prospective problems or repair work needed after completion.
Potential Pitfalls When Choosing a Contractor
While the procedure of discovering a trusted conservatory contractor can be uncomplicated, some typical pitfalls might arise:
- Choosing Based on Price Alone: The most affordable quote might not constantly represent the very best worth. Think about the quality of materials and workmanship, not just the expense.
- Overlooking Contracts: After settling on a contractor, guarantee to develop a composed agreement detailing all elements of the project, consisting of timelines, payment terms, and specifications.
- Ignoring Local Trends and Regulations: Be conscious of local building trends and guidelines. A contractor familiar with these aspects can typically produce a design that increases residential or commercial property value and complies with legal terms.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the average expense of building a conservatory?
The average expense for a conservatory can vary significantly, typically varying anywhere from ₤ 15,000 to ₤ 50,000 or more, depending on size, products, and design intricacy.
Q2: How long does it require to build a conservatory?
The construction of a conservatory generally takes in between 6 to 12 weeks. Aspects impacting the timeline consist of the design complexity, weather conditions, and local council approvals.
Q3: Do I need planning permission for a conservatory?
Whether preparing approval is required can depend upon factors such as size, area, and specific local policies. It is suggested to consult with the contractor or local council about requirements.
Q4: What design styles can I pick from?
Modern conservatories can be found in various styles, consisting of Edwardian, Victorian, lean-to, and gable-fronted, among others. A trusted contractor can assist in choosing the most ideal design for your home.
Q5: Can a conservatory be utilized year-round?
With correct insulation, heating and cooling systems, modern conservatories can be used throughout the year, boosting the functionality and convenience of the space.
